site stats

Int、char、long各占多少字节数

NettetContribute to liu12921/AndroidInterview development by creating an account on GitHub. Nettet4. jun. 2024 · 16位系统:long是4字节,int是2字节 32位系统:long是4字节,int是4字节, long long是8字节 64位系统:long是8字节,int是4字节, long long是8字节 long类型的 …

C语言各数据类型所占字节数 - 知乎 - 知乎专栏

Nettet6. mai 2024 · 比如,在32位系统上,int型数据所占据的字节数是4,long类型数据所占据的字节数是4;在64位系统上,int型数据占据4个字节,long类型数据占据8个字节;在16 … Nettet6. jan. 2024 · int、char、long各占多少字节数 Java基本类型占用的字节数:1字节: byte , boolean2字节: short , char4字节: int , float8字节: long , double 编码与中文:Unicode/GBK: 中文2字节UTF-8: 中文通常3字节,在拓展B区之后的是4字节综上,中文字符在编码中占用的字节数一般是2-4个字节. C语言中short通常是2字节,具体可能和平台编译器相关. java 的 … close all chrome windows before uninstall https://tomjay.net

不使用sizeof,如何求int占用的字节数 - 代码天地

Nettet26. jun. 2013 · 32位下,int、long、long long、__int64所占字节数和取值范围 字节数 char:1字节(8位) int:4字节 (32位,取值范围 -2^31 ~2^31-1) unsigned int: 4字节(32位,取值范围 0~2^32-1) long: 4字节(32位,取值范围-2^31 ~2^31-1) unsigned long: 4 … Nettet11. jun. 2024 · 测试可以看出: 64位系统下 bool:1字节 char:1字节 short:2字节 int:4字节 float:4字节 double:8字节 long:4字节 (查阅资料是8字节) 查阅资 … Nettet18. des. 2024 · 1byte = 8bit 一个字节占8个二进制位 windows操作系统,32位机中, char:1个字节 short:2个字节 int:4个字节 long:4个字节 以下是windows操作系 … bodybuilding mixer cup

7、在C语言中(以16位PC机为例),5种基本数据类型的存储空间 …

Category:C语言中的整数(short,int,long) - 知乎 - 知乎专栏

Tags:Int、char、long各占多少字节数

Int、char、long各占多少字节数

(2)int、char、long各占多少字节数 - CSDN博客

Nettet在32位环境中,char 8位,short 16位,int 32位, long 32位,int*(泛指指针)32位, long long 64位,float 32位,double 64位. 在64位环境中,char 8位,short 16位,int … Nettet27. des. 2015 · 一般情况下,在大部分平台上,一个字节 (byte)是指8bit,char占用8bit的空间,int占用32bit的空间。 然而,在TI C2000 DSP上,情况确不是这样的。 在C2000系列DSP上, byte = 16 bits,char = short = int = 16 bits,long = 32 bit,long long = 64bit 。 上图截自” TMS320C28x Optimizing C/C++ Compiler User’s Guide “ 不过仔细看C语言 …

Int、char、long各占多少字节数

Did you know?

Nettet3. jul. 2024 · 32位系统下,int、long、long long、__int64所占字节数和取值范围 字节数 char: 1字节(8位) int: 4字节 (32位,取值范围 -2^31 ~ 2^31-1) unsigned int: 4字节 … Nettetint—— 16位系统存储大小2字节,值范围-32768~32767, 32、64位系统存储大小4字节,值范围-2147483648~2147483647; unsigned int—— 16位系统存储大小2字节,值 …

Nettet11. feb. 2024 · char在java中是2个字节,java采用unicode,2个字节来表示一个字符. short 2个字节. int 4个字节. long 8个字节. float 4个字节. double 8个字节. 0人点赞. Android. Nettet14. apr. 2024 · 那么char,short,int,long,long long分别占用了8,16,32,32,64。char,short,int,long,long long分别占用了1,2,4,4,8个字节。char,short,int,long,long long分别占用了1,2,4,4,8个字节。三位二进制组成的数据类型,可以表达2的3次方也就是8个数值。两种状态,一个字节有8个晶体管,因 …

Nettetchar是1字节,int在16位环境下是2字节,32位环境下是4字节 long至少4个字节,float至少是4字节,double至少8字节 vs2010的结果如下: #include int main () { printf ("%d,%d,%d,%d,%d\n",sizeof (char),sizeof (int),sizeof (long),sizeof (float),sizeof (double)); } 1,4,4,4,8 请按任意键继续. . . Nettet2. aug. 2024 · Depending on how it's used, a variable of __wchar_t designates either a wide-character type or multibyte-character type. Use the L prefix before a character or string constant to designate the wide-character-type constant.. signed and unsigned are modifiers that you can use with any integral type except bool.Note that char, signed …

Nettet5. sep. 2024 · 原因是早期的C编译器定义了long int占用4个字节,int占用2个字节,long int是名副其实的 长整型 。 在ANSI C的标准中,对长整型的定义也是 long int应该至少和int一样长 ,而不是long int 一定要比int占用存储字节长。 所以,正确的关系应该是—— l o n g ≥ i n t ≥ s h o r t long\geq int\geq short long≥int≥short 新版的C/C++标准兼容了早 …

Nettet17. jul. 2014 · long long size = 100000000; char * ch = new char [ static_cast < unsigned int > (size + 1 )]; memset (ch, 0, size + 1 ); memset (ch, 1, size); string str = ch; cout << str.length (); 得到的结果是100000000呢,也就是说实际上char*指向的缓冲区大小远远不止65536字节,甚至可以到1亿字节。 。 那么,请问下char*指向的缓冲区最多能存多少 … bodybuilding motivationalNettet5. sep. 2024 · 而long int的位数为32位,可用来存储比较大的整数。 Java架构师必看 C语言教程 - 变量和类型 不同类型的变量定义了它们的界限。 一个char的范围只能从-128到127,而一个long的范围可以从-2,147,483,648到2,147,483,647(l... 星姮十织 4. C语言 -- 一个由数据类型和取值范围引发的 BUG 之前看到有人留言催更,老夫的心里的竟然有 … bodybuilding misc best color hoodieNettetint、char、long各占多少字节数; int与integer的区别; 探探对java多态的理解; String、StringBuffer、StringBuilder区别; 什么是内部类?内部类的作用; 抽象类和接口区别; 抽 … close all docs but this script photoshopNettet一、java基础面试知识点 java 中==和equals和hashCode的区别 int 、char、long各占多少字节数 int 与integer的区别 探探对java多态的理解 多态 实现依赖 ... Last updated Mar … bodybuilding motivational music im a beastNettetO tamanho do tipo int é de 4 bytes (32 bits). O valor mínimo é -2 147 483 648, o valor máximo é 2 147 483 647. uint # O tipo integer sem sinal é uint. Ele usa 4 bytes de memória e permite expressar inteiros de 0 a 4 294 967 295. long # O tamanho do tipo long é de 8 bytes (64 bits). close all files open in pythonNettetint: 4个字节 (固定) unsigned int : 4个字节 (固定) float: 4个字节 (固定) double: 8个字节 (固定) long: 4个字节 unsigned long: 4个字节 (变化*,其实就是寻址控件的地址长度数值) long long: 8个字节 (固定) 参考:http://blog.csdn.net/huyisu/article/details/17604983 发表于 2016-04-03 12:50:19 回复 (0) 夏雨天 选择D: 可以用sizeof (int ),sizeof (float )等来 … close all file explorer windowsNettet在现代操作系统中,int 一般 占用 4 个字节(Byte)的内存,共计 32 位(Bit)。 如果不考虑正负数,当所有的位都为 1 时它的值最大,为 232-1 = 4,294,967,295 ≈ 43亿,这是 … close all facebook accounts